jueves, 25 de marzo de 2010

Como identificar la version y la edicion de SQL Server


En ocaciones es necesario conocer que version de Sql Server tenemos instalado en nuestro servidor , pero ademas cuando ocupamos conocer la version de Service Pack ocupamos correr un query para averiguarlo.
te pongo el articulo de mircosoft para conocer dichos querys





Cómo determinar la versión de SQL Server 2008 que se ejecuta
Para saber la versión de Microsoft SQL Server 2008 se ejecuta, conéctese a SQL Server 2008 con SQL Server Management Studio y, a continuación, ejecute la instrucción de Transact-SQL siguiente:

SELECT SERVERPROPERTY('productversion'), SERVERPROPERTY ('productlevel'), SERVERPROPERTY ('edition')


Se devuelve el siguiente resultado:

  • La versión del producto (por ejemplo, 10.0.1600.22).
  • El nivel del producto (por ejemplo, RTM).
  • La edición (por ejemplo, Enterprise).

Por ejemplo, el resultado puede presentar un aspecto similar al siguiente:
Contraer esta tablaAmpliar esta tabla

10.0.1600.22

RTM


Enterprise Edition

En la tabla siguiente se muestra el número de versión de Sqlservr.exe.

Contraer esta tablaAmpliar esta tabla

Versión


Sqlservr.exe

RTM

2007.100.1600.0

SQL Server 2008 Service Pack 1

2007.100.2531.0


Cómo determinar la versión de SQL Server 2005 que se ejecuta

Para saber qué versión de Microsoft SQL Server 2005 se ejecuta, conéctese a SQL Server 2005 con el Analizador de consultas y ejecute la instrucción de Transact-SQL siguiente:

SELECT SERVERPROPERTY('productversion'), SERVERPROPERTY ('productlevel'), SERVERPROPERTY ('edition')


Se devuelve el siguiente resultado:

  • La versión del producto (por ejemplo, 9.00.1399.06).
  • El nivel del producto (por ejemplo, RTM).
  • La edición (por ejemplo, Enterprise Edition).

Por ejemplo, el resultado puede presentar un aspecto similar al siguiente:
Contraer esta tablaAmpliar esta tabla

9.00.1399.06

RTM


Enterprise Edition

En la tabla siguiente se muestra el número de versión de Sqlservr.exe.

Contraer esta tablaAmpliar esta tabla

Versión


Sqlservr.exe

RTM

2005.90.1399

Service Pack 1 de SQL Server 2005

2005.90.2047

Service Pack 2 de SQL Server 2005

2005.90.3042

SQL Server 2005 Service Pack 3

2005.90.4035


Cómo determinar la versión de SQL Server 2000 que se está ejecutando

Para saber qué versión de SQL Server 2000 se está ejecutando, conéctese a SQL Server 2000 con el Analizador de consultas y ejecute el código siguiente:

SELECT  SERVERPROPERTY('productversion'), SERVERPROPERTY ('productlevel'), SERVERPROPERTY ('edition')


Se devuelve el siguiente resultado:

  • La versión del producto (por ejemplo, 8.00.534)
  • El nivel del producto (por ejemplo, "RTM" o "SP2")
  • La edición (por ejemplo, "Standard Edition"). Por ejemplo, el resultado puede presentar un aspecto similar al siguiente:

    8.00.534 SP2 Standard Edition

En la tabla siguiente se muestra el número de versión de Sqlservr.exe.
Contraer esta tablaAmpliar esta tabla

Versión

Sqlservr.exe

RTM

2000.80.194.0

Service Pack 1 de SQL Server 2000

2000.80.384.0

Service Pack 2 de SQL Server 2000

2000.80.534.0

Service Pack 3 de SQL Server 2000

2000.80.760.0

Service Pack 3a de SQL Server 2000

2000.80.760.0

Service Pack 4 de SQL Server 2000

2000.8.00.2039


Cómo determinar la versión de SQL Server 7.0 que se está ejecutando

Para saber qué versión de SQL Server 7,0 se está ejecutando, conéctese a SQL Server 7.0 con el Analizador de consultas y ejecute el código siguiente:

SELECT @@VERSION


El resultado se asemeja al siguiente:

Microsoft SQL Server  7.00 - 7.00.623 (Intel X86)
Nov 27 1998 22:20:07
Copyright (c) 1988-1998 Microsoft Corporation
Desktop Edition on Windows NT 5.1 (Build 2600: )

Nota En este ejemplo, el número de versión es 7.00.623.


Utilice el número de versión de la tabla siguiente para identificar el nivel de producto o de Service Pack.

Contraer esta tablaAmpliar esta tabla

Número de versión

Service Pack

7.00.1063

Service Pack 4 (SP4) de SQL Server 7.0

7.00.961

Service Pack 3 (SP3) de SQL Server 7.0

7.00.842

Service Pack 2 (SP2) de SQL Server 7.0

7.00.699

Service Pack 1 (SP1) de SQL Server 7.0

7.00.623

SQL Server 7.0 RTM (Release To Manufacturing)

Si el número de versión que indica @@VERSION no aparece en esta tabla, significa que SQL Server se está ejecutando con una revisión o una compilación de actualización de seguridad. Por ejemplo, si @@VERSION indica el número de versión 7.00.859, significa que se está ejecutando el Service Pack 2 de SQL Server 7.0 con una revisión instalada. Este número de versión aumenta con cada versión nueva del archivo ejecutable Sqlservr.exe. Consulte el archivo Readme.txt correspondiente a su revisión o actualización de seguridad para obtener más información.


Cómo determinar la versión de SQL Server 6.5 que se está ejecutando

Para saber qué versión de Microsoft SQL Server 6.5 se está ejecutando, conéctese a SQL Server 6.5 con Isql_w y, a continuación, ejecute el código siguiente:

SELECT @@VERSION


Utilice el número de versión de la tabla siguiente para identificar el nivel de producto o de Service Pack.

Contraer esta tablaAmpliar esta tabla

Número de versión

Service Pack

6.50.479

Actualización del Service Pack 5a (SP5a) de SQL Server 6.5

6.50.416

Service Pack 5a (SP5a) de SQL Server 6.5

6.50.415

Service Pack 5 (SP5) de SQL Server 6.5

6.50.281

Service Pack 4 (SP4) de SQL Server 6.5

6.50.258

Service Pack 3 (SP3) de SQL Server 6.5

6.50.240

Service Pack 2 (SP2) de SQL Server 6.5

6.50.213

Service Pack 1 (SP1) de SQL Server 6.5

6.50.201

SQL Server 6.5 RTM

Si el número de versión que indica @@VERSION no aparece en esta tabla, significa que SQL Server se está ejecutando con una revisión o una compilación de actualización de seguridad. Este número de versión aumenta con cada versión nueva del archivo ejecutable Sqlservr.exe. Para obtener más información, consulte el archivo Readme.txt correspondiente de la revisión o actualización de seguridad.


Cómo determinar la edición de SQL Server que se ejecuta

Si duda de qué edición de SQL Server se ejecuta, la última línea de la salida que devuelve @@VERSIÓN informa de la edición a la que se ha conectado. El ejemplo que se utiliza en este artículo es la edición estándar (Standard Edition) de SQL Server 2000 en Windows NT 5.0 (compilación 2195: Service Pack 2).


Nota La información de la compilación y del Service Pack que se ha proporcionado corresponde al sistema operativo, no a SQL Server.
Standard Edition on Windows NT 5.0 (Build 2195: Service Pack 2)


Referencia tomada de:

http://support.microsoft.com/kb/321185/es

1 comentario:

  1. También se puede ver por entorno gráfico:

    http://www.sysadmit.com/2015/01/mssql-saber-la-version-de-sql-server-instalada.html

    y para tener un mapa de todas las builds:

    http://sqlserverbuilds.blogspot.com.es/

    ResponderEliminar